The final of the 2025/2026 edition is only next weekend, but the next Champions League is practically already defined.
Key details
With the qualification, at the end of Sunday night, of Rome and Como (the only newcomers to the Champions League, for now), 29 of the participants in the league phase of the next edition have already been defined.
Hours earlier, Sporting (with Aston Villa’s fourth place in the Premier League) and Liverpool had also guaranteed a direct place in the million-dollar competition.
The seven remaining participants will come from the qualifying rounds, and will only be known in the last week of August. Even the design of these qualifying rounds has already been practically defined, that is, 80 of the 81 clubs with access to the Champions League are already known — all that remains is to know who the representative (champion) of Albania is.

Sporting and FC Porto will be the 12th and 14th clubs with the best ranking among the participants in the league phase (they cannot be surpassed by anyone coming from the qualifying rounds), so they will be in pot 2 in the draw on August 27th. The issue of pots, however, is less important now than in the past, since, with the reformulation of the Champions League format, each team always faces two teams from each pot, including the one in which they find themselves.
